Spider Web Cupcakes

I found this Halloween cupcake recipe on the Land O’Lakes website. Kids love baking so allow the children to help you with every step of this recipe. I even allowed the young boys to decorate these cupcakes themselves for their upcoming Halloween party.

You Will Need:

CUPCAKES

1 1/2 cups sugar
1/4 cup Land O Lakes® Butter, softened
2 large Land O Lakes® Eggs
1 cup sour cream
1/2 cup milk
1 teaspoon vanilla
1 1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 cup unsweetened cocoa
1 teaspoon baking powder
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t

FROSTING

3 cups powdered sugar
1/4 cup Land O Lakes® Butter, softened
3 to 4 tablespoons milk

GLAZE

1 cup real semi-sweet chocolate chips
4 teaspoons shortening

What to Do:

1. Heat oven to 350°F. Place paper baking cups into 24 muffin pan cups; set aside.

2. Combine sugar and 1/4 cup butter in bowl. Beat at medium speed, scraping bowl often, until well mixed. Add eggs; continue beating until creamy. Add sour cream, milk and vanilla. Continue beating until well mixed. Add all remaining cupcake ingredients; beat at low speed until well mixed.

3. Fill prepared muffin cups with about 2 tablespoons batter. Bake 20-25 minutes or until toothpick inserted in center comes out clean. Cool completely.

4. Combine powdered sugar and 1/4 cup butter in bowl. Beat at low speed, scraping bowl often and gradually adding enough milk for desired spreading consistency.

5. Melt chocolate chips and shortening in 1-quart saucepan over low heat, stirring occasionally, 3-4 minutes or until smooth. Place melted chocolate in small heavy-duty resealable plastic food bag; snip tip from one corner to make very small hole.

6. Frost 6 cupcakes, using about 1 tablespoon frosting for each cupcake.

7. Immediately pipe 3 concentric circles of melted chocolate onto each frosted cupcake.

8. Starting at center, draw toothpick 5 or 6 times through chocolate circles to outside edge of frosting to make spider web design. Repeat with remaining cupcakes and frosting. Let stand until chocolate is firm.
